Enantiomeric synthesis of 3′-fluoro-apionucleosides using Claisen rearrangement
Hong, Joon H.,Lee, Kyeong,Choi, Yongseok,Chu, Chung K.
, p. 3443 - 3446 (2007/10/03)
Enantiomeric synthesis of 3′-fluoro-apionucleosides was accomplished from 1,2-O-isopropylidene D-glyceraldehyde. The key intermediate, γ,δ-unsaturated tert-fluoro ethyl ester 7 from the fluoro allylic alcohol derivative 5 was achieved via Claisen rearrangement reaction with a 90.4% enantioselectivity. The condensation of the intermediate 10 with silylated N4-benzoylcytosine and 6-chloropurine followed by deprotection gave the desired pyrimidine and purine apionucleosides, respectively.
